Mastering the Clutch: The Thrill of Manual Transmission Car Games

The roar of the engine‚ the precise clutch control‚ and the satisfying shift of gears – these are the sensations that define the thrill of driving a car with a manual transmission. For many enthusiasts‚ this intimate connection with the machine is lost in the ease of automatic transmissions. Fortunately‚ the digital world offers a fantastic alternative: manual transmission car games. These games provide a realistic and engaging experience‚ allowing players to master the art of heel-toe shifting and rev-matching without the risk of stalling on a busy street. Manual transmission car games are more than just entertainment; they’re a virtual driving school‚ teaching coordination‚ timing‚ and a deeper understanding of automotive mechanics.

The Allure of the Clutch: Why Manual Matters in Games

Why choose a game that simulates the added complexity of a manual gearbox? The answer lies in the increased level of control and immersion it provides. Unlike automatic transmission games‚ where the car handles gear changes for you‚ manual transmission games demand active participation. You’re responsible for selecting the appropriate gear‚ engaging the clutch smoothly‚ and managing the throttle to avoid wheelspin or engine bogging. This translates to a more rewarding and challenging experience‚ particularly for those who appreciate the nuances of driving.

Benefits of Playing Manual Transmission Car Games

  • Enhanced Realism: Experience a more authentic driving simulation that mirrors the complexities of real-world manual transmission cars;
  • Improved Driving Skills: Develop better coordination and timing‚ which can translate to improved real-world driving skills (though always prioritize real-world safety and proper training).
  • Deeper Understanding of Vehicle Mechanics: Gain insight into how gear ratios‚ clutch engagement‚ and engine RPM interact to affect vehicle performance.
  • Increased Challenge and Engagement: Enjoy a more rewarding gaming experience that requires skill and practice to master.

Top Manual Transmission Car Games

The market for manual transmission car games has grown considerably‚ offering a variety of options to suit different tastes. Here are a few notable examples:

  • Assetto Corsa: Known for its incredibly realistic physics and vast selection of cars‚ Assetto Corsa is a favorite among serious sim racers. Its manual transmission simulation is highly detailed and demanding.
  • rFactor 2: Another popular sim racing title‚ rFactor 2 offers advanced tire modeling and dynamic weather conditions‚ making for a truly immersive experience. Mastering the manual transmission is crucial for competitive driving.
  • Gran Turismo Series: While not exclusively focused on manual transmissions‚ the Gran Turismo series offers a robust manual transmission option and a wide variety of cars to choose from.
  • BeamNG.drive: This game is unique in its soft-body physics engine‚ which allows for incredibly realistic crashes and vehicle damage. Learning to control a car with a manual transmission in BeamNG.drive is essential for avoiding catastrophic accidents.

Essential Techniques for Virtual Manual Driving

Beyond basic shifting‚ mastering a few advanced techniques can significantly improve your lap times and overall driving experience; Here are a few to focus on:

Heel-Toe Downshifting

Heel-toe downshifting is a technique used to smoothly downshift while braking‚ keeping the engine in its optimal power range. This involves simultaneously braking with the toes‚ blipping the throttle with the heel (or side of your foot)‚ and engaging the lower gear. It prevents the rear wheels from locking up during downshifts‚ maintaining stability and control. Many games offer tutorials on this advanced technique. Practice is vital to master the coordination required.

Rev Matching

Rev matching is the process of matching the engine RPM to the wheel speed before engaging the clutch during a downshift. This minimizes the jolt caused by the sudden change in engine speed‚ resulting in smoother transitions and reduced stress on the drivetrain. It’s particularly important in high-performance cars. Listen to the engine and adjust the throttle accordingly before releasing the clutch.

Clutch Kicking

Clutch kicking involves briefly disengaging and re-engaging the clutch to induce a momentary burst of wheelspin. This can be useful for initiating drifts or correcting oversteer. However‚ it’s a risky technique that can easily lead to loss of control if not executed properly. Use it sparingly and with caution.
